Functional Analysis of Problem Behavior

  Functional Analysis of Problem Behavior :  https://youtu.be/2RFq13r3khY?si=3vd8oHwJY3oKb0j7 For a number of years Dr. Brian Iwata, a distinguished psychologist has been championing the work of Applied Behaviour Analysis (ABA).   His focus is on Functional Analysis (FA).   This has shaped the work of many Behavioural Specialist, educators and clinicians working with students and their families, especially in the field of special education.   This is the idea.   With a Functional Analysis, which is part of a Functional Behavioural Assessment, factors which reinforce problem behaviours are identified and efforts are made to modify the existing behaviour with rewards and punishment (operant conditioning).    In other words, this type of analysis seeks to obtain the function of a behaviour and what is or are the motivation behind the behaviour.   When the motivation is identified for the problem behaviour, a treatment is recommended for the indi...

Applied Behavior Analysis in Education in Trinidad and Tobago

  By Allick Delancy Applied Behaviour Analysis (ABA) is an exceptionally powerful tool that has been used worldwide over a few decades to assist with behavior modification in schools and the workplace. This type of analysis is backed by science, and this is seen in the various strategies and techniques that are used.     In Trinidad and Tobago, the education system can truly benefit from Applied Behaviour Analysis (ABA) as in the classroom this tool can be used to assist students improve in their social skills, motivation, mindset, productivity and academic performance, and even in their communication skills.   A few teachers in Trinidad and Tobago have been using prompting, chaining, discrete trial training, fading and errorless learning, all ABA techniques and strategies, for a number of years now.  What is needed now is to have the practice standardized.        When applied Behaviour Analysis is accurately done, it pr...
